BRIBERY.

She insisted hotly that, ■ economy or no economy, she must have a new frock, and he, with equal warmth, declined to produce the cash. . . 'Til never speak to you again!" she. hissed, angrily. "How like a woman!" lie sighed. "When everything else fails, you try bribery!"
